红黑树
摘要:图解红黑树:https://www.jianshu.com/p/e136ec79235c
阅读全文
微信支付 签名错误可能原因
摘要:参考:https://www.cnblogs.com/gyrgyr/p/11951307.html
阅读全文
hash table
摘要:hash table 原理讲解:https://www.cnblogs.com/xiaozhongfeixiang/p/11571902.html hash table 原理讲解:https://www.cnblogs.com/frankltf/p/10346573.html hash table
阅读全文
mysql ignore、replace、on duplicate key update
摘要:场景一:有一张表设置了name字段为唯一索引,在插入的时候,可能插入一条,也可能同时插入几条数据,但是由于name设置了唯一索引,所以如果批量插入的数据有name值重复,就会导致所有的插入失败。如果选择一条一条插入,可以进行判断表中是否已经存在相同的name值,但是消耗数据库资源,性能低。这个时候,
阅读全文
PHP 实现二叉树
摘要:代码 1 <?php 2 3 /* 4 + 二叉树 5 */ 6 7 class BTree 8 { 9 // 数据域 10 protected $data; 11 // 左子树 12 protected $leftNode; 13 // 右子树 14 protected $rightNode; 1
阅读全文
yii csrf 表单、ajax验证
摘要:参考:https://www.yiichina.com/tutorial/449
阅读全文
服务器性能测试(一)
摘要:ab压测工具使用以及结果参数说明:https://www.cnblogs.com/myvic/p/7703973.html
阅读全文
PHP 依赖注入模式
摘要:依赖注入:(1)应该依赖于抽象而不依赖于具体。依赖抽象就是指依赖接口/约定/抽象类,这样容易扩展。(2)通过构造注入、属性设置或者方法调用。 class Database { protected $adapter; public function __construct(MySqlAdapter $
阅读全文
PDO查询中文如果乱码,或者搜索不到结果
摘要:PDO查询中文如果乱码,或者搜索不到结果,需要加上字符编码, $dsn = 'mysql:host=localhost;dbname=piaopiao;charset=utf8'; 这样就可以了。
阅读全文
获取表单value值的几种方法
摘要:参考:https://blog.csdn.net/akikang/article/details/80796331 form 设置了name属性,比如<form name="art_form"> <input name="user"> 就可以通过var username = art_form.use
阅读全文